Bouiseri
Bouiseri is a hamlet in Sidi Ifni Province, Guelmim-Oued Noun. Bouiseri is situated nearby to the hamlet Aït Iferd, as well as near Id Nacus.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Sidi Ifni
Photo: Erwan de Kerhister,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Sidi Ifni is a fishing town in the northern coastal part of Anti Atlas built by the Spanish in Art Deco style. It's a very calm and relaxed town – a place to go if Essaouira and Chefchaouen look too crowded for you.
Mesti
Village

Mesti is a small town and rural commune in Sidi Ifni Province of the Guelmim-Oued Noun region of Morocco. At the time of the 2004 census, the commune had a total population of 3,549 people living in 593 households. Mesti is situated 9 km south of Bouiseri.
Tnine Amellou
Village
Tnine Amellou is a small town and rural commune in Sidi Ifni Province of the Guelmim-Oued Noun region of Morocco. At the time of the 2004 census, the commune had a total population of 4,534 people living in 709 households. Tnine Amellou is situated 10 km southeast of Bouiseri.
